The Philadelphia Phillies pulled off a sweep against the Seattle Mariners in their recent three-game series. It was an impressive outing for Philadelphia, as the club was able to maintain its lead in the NL East. The pitching proved to be the difference-maker in this matchup, and that is proven by the insane feat Philly pulled off.

Reports indicate that the Phillies pitchers recorded a +31 strikeout differential against the Mariners, according to OptaStats. That is officially the second-largest strikeout differential in a three-game series. Philadelphia came up just one strikeout shy of tying the record set in 1964.
